Transaction 89c795185e2c302a49b7e25cb289ffdefaf70cbdfef7d895df368c679a63afbe
1 Input
1 Output
-
89c795185e2c302a49b7e25cb289ffdefaf70cbdfef7d895df368c679a63afbe:0
- value
- 64452
- script pubkey
- OP_0 OP_PUSHBYTES_32 dde49111c43bba93471d6028d96da04097af889a3b02ab3710cb91ff6dae5a4d
- address
- bc1qmhjfzywy8wafx3cavq5djmdqgzt6lzy68vp2kdcsewgl7mdwtfxs2cjw44